Output 17d60148a0f12a172de22766945d15d7ecc443255460b5e699fbb4de589f072d:1

value
585439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c1a7946a81a0cd644d7e560d7294ff0b57a10b4 OP_EQUALVERIFY OP_CHECKSIG
address
1DmoKHSw8eFxQRWFoMYnw6D5G5RicBJF7s
transaction
17d60148a0f12a172de22766945d15d7ecc443255460b5e699fbb4de589f072d
spent
true